Normal responsibilities of a landscape architect, according to the Bureau of Labor Statistics, consist of: Satisfying with clients, engineers, and building designers to understand the requirements of a task. Preparing website plans, specs, and price estimates. Working with the agreement of existing and suggested land functions and structures. Preparing geographic representations of plans, using computer-aided style (CAD), composing, and fairly possibly BIM software application.

A huge benefit of employing landscape designers is that they're trained to assume about landscapes as systems. They will certainly analyze your residential or commercial property's trouble locations in addition to possibilities and create a solid plan that resolves both the big image and precise details of exactly how your landscape will look. They will certainly also assist you pick the best materials, styles, structures, and colors for your landscape task.
